      A follower of Qalandar Baba Bukhari (RA) shares a powerful realization from her journey of listening to and spreading Surah Rehman.

      In the beginning, she admits that spreading the message of Surah Rehman felt difficult.

      When she looked at people around her, everyone seemed happy and settled. She wondered: Do they even need this message? Their lives already look fine.

      But deep inside, she knew that she had been given a responsibility to share the message courageously, regardless of what things looked like on the surface.

      As she started talking to people about Surah Rehman, something surprising happened.

      The same people who appeared perfectly happy began opening up about their struggles, pain and personal difficulties.

      Behind the smiles were worries, silent suffering and hidden hardships.

      At that moment she realized something very deep.

      She recognized how ungrateful she herself had been. She used to complain during her own problems and felt unhappy whenever life became difficult.

      Yet she was now seeing people who were facing much bigger trials — and still smiling with patience.

      This realization changed her heart.

      Through the journey of Surah Rehman, she learned that everyone is fighting battles we cannot see, and gratitude towards Allah is one of the greatest blessings a person can develop.

      Sometimes the real transformation does not come from our own problems —
      it comes from seeing the patience and strength of others.
